What Flock Safety does
Flock Safety builds a public-safety platform combining license-plate-reading cameras, video cameras, mobile security trailers, audio-detection sensors and drones with software that helps law enforcement, businesses, schools and residential communities deter crime and investigate incidents. Customers span law enforcement agencies, HOAs and multifamily communities, retail, healthcare, logistics and government agencies such as corrections and parks departments. Founded in 2017 by Garrett Langley, Matt Feury and Paige Todd out of Y Combinator, the company says its FlockOS software and sensor network are used nationwide.
